    About Program Management in Vehicle Engineering

    Program managers enable the company to deliver customer value by setting the right priorities in an environment with many competing priorities, executing and delivering on committed products, product revisions, features, fixes, and releases on-time. They enable the design and test teams to succeed and be efficient by resolving cross-team dependencies, raising the bar on cost, quality, and scalability, advocating for our customers, and identifying risks and holes. Program managers are explicitly outside the firmware/software, hardware engineering, and system test organizations so that they can be independent, cross-team, hold teams accountable and identify problems as they see them.
